Was ‘Treated Like A Criminal’ Post Separation From Samantha: Naga Chaitanya

Mumbai: The Naga Chaitanya and Sai Pallavi starrer ‘Thandel’, which released across theatres on Friday, received a terrific response on day 1 and is doing quite well at the box-office.

During one of the promotional events, Naga Chaitanya opened up about his separation from Samantha and how people treated him like a criminal post his divorce.

On Vamshi Kurapati’s podcast ‘Raw Talks’, Naga shared, “When we announced our separation, we put out a post saying we had our own reasons, and we were moving on. What other explanation is actually required? I hoped that the audience and media would respect our request for privacy. But it just became headlines, talking points, gossip, and basically, entertainment.”

He continued, “That video byte would give rise to more articles, more gossip, etc… Even now, years after we went our separate ways, there would be interviews where someone would try to provoke an answer out of me. See, I have moved on with grace, and so has Samantha. We have so much respect for each other. Whatever happened was for the betterment of us. I have repeated this many times, and yet, the questions keep on coming. So, how do I even try to put a full stop to something that I haven’t written.”

Sending out a strong message for spreading positivity, the ‘Thandel’ actor said, “Spread positivity instead. See, I have come out of the marriage, gained strength, found love again, and moved on. Also, whatever happened in my life isn’t something that hasn’t happened in anyone else’s life. So, why am I treated like a criminal?”

Naga Chaitanya, whose parents, actor Nagarjuna and Lakshmi Daggubati, had separated when he was a child, said that divorce and breakups are sensitive topics for him.

“I come from a broken family. I know that experience. Ahead of breaking a relationship, I would think at least 1000 times about it because I genuinely understand the repercussions. Breaking the marriage was a mutual decision, and we went our own ways. Of course, I feel bad that it happened, but everything happens for a reason. I believe it is up to you to build yourself and keep progressing. You will find the right path soon,” he said.

After his divorce from Samantha, Naga Chaitanya married actress Sobhita Dhulipala on December 4, 2024.
